> Update Beam documentation to include Schema type mapping between various SDK
> languages

> Currently documentation regarding how language specific types map to Beam
> schema types and vice versa are scattered in different locations.
> For example,
> * Following describes how Python types map to Beam schema types.
> [https://beam.apache.org/releases/pydoc/2.32.0/apache_beam.typehints.schemas.html]
> * Beam Programming Guides gives some details regarding types and few
> examples but this seems to be incomplete.
> [https://beam.apache.org/documentation/programming-guide/#schemas]
> * Following has a table that describes how types from various languages
> relate to each other.
> [https://docs.google.com/document/d/1uu9pJktzT_O3DxGd1-Q2op4nRk4HekIZbzi-0oTAips/edit#bookmark=id.tlciv62z2d9u]
> * There's limited documentation on using Python NamedTupes to properly
> create Beam Rows.
>
> Ideally, we should extend the Beam Programming Guide (or create a new guide)
> to describe currently supported Schema types and how types from various SDK
> languages map to such types. We should also have enough examples to
> illustrate the usage.
